What do colleges do with old football helmets?

Fawley said they notify schools of helmets that are too old or rejected for other reasons. Helmets are buffed and sanded to prepare them to be painted. They are also washed and air dried before they are moved to the paint room. The helmets are repainted using manufacture-approved materials.

Do football helmets expire?

Football helmets should be replaced no later than 10 years from the date of manufacture. Many helmets will need to be replaced sooner, depending upon wear and tear.

Are NFL helmets reused?

The NFL takes safety to the next level. Each week, every single helmet is sent out to be X-rayed and manually inspected for cracks and failure. While the NFL has the budget to perform this kind of routine maintenance, many smaller athletic bodies, such as high schools, don't.

What can you do with old sports helmets?

Most local recycling programs don't want mixed materials. So your best solution may be to take the helmet apart, put the plastic shell in your plastic recycling, break up the EPS foam for use as packing material or a soil amendment, and pitch the strap and buckle in the trash.

How do Ohio State players get Buckeyes on their helmets?

How do players earn Ohio State helmet stickers? The stickers were originally awarded for big plays. Now there is more of a formula. Each player gets a sticker for a win, two stickers for a win in conference and three stickers for a win over Michigan, per Eleven Warriors.

Do college football players get to keep their jersey?

NCAA Rules Reminders:

Student-athlete may retain athletics apparel and equipment items at the end of their intercollegiate participation. Equipment may also be retained over vacation periods and returned. A student-athlete may retain apparel and equipment upon graduation/exhausting eligibility per NCAA rules.

Do NFL players get a new jerseys every game?

Players are given one jersey a year. After that, they have to pay but can buy as many jerseys as they want. As for the Super Bowl, players actually get two jerseys — the one they are given to wear to media day and other media obligations, and then one for game day.

How much do NFL pads weigh?

Pounds of Protection

The weight of the shoulder pads can vary depending on the player's position. Linemen and linebackers wear shoulder pads at the top range of about 6 pounds, while wide receivers and tailbacks wear lighter units of about 3 to 5 pounds that are more flexible.

How long do Riddell helmets last?

A. Some football helmet manufacturers have a shelf-life for their helmets, others don't. Riddell has a 10-year shelf-life on its helmets. Once they hit the 10-year mark, reconditioners must disassemble helmets and send the shell back to schools showing they have been destroyed.
